New Hampshire Just Made Autism and Insomnia Qualifying Conditions for Medical Marijuana Program

SpeedWeed

New Hampshire Governor Chris Sununu (R) just signed a bill to expand the list of qualifying conditions for the state’s medical marijuana program. Doctors will also be able to recommend medical pot to minors with ASD, but only if they can confirm that the patient has not responded to conventional medications or treatments.

Cannabis laws in Georgia

The Cannigma

There is no adult-use market, thought several cities have decriminalized possession. The program was legalized in 2015 and patients with qualifying conditions can get a prescription for up to 20oz of low THC oil, capsules, patches, or lotion. Several cities have decriminalized cannabis possession, but this is not statewide.
